@@ -26,13 +26,13 @@ const parsed = minimist(process.argv.slice(2), {
26
26
inspect : process . env . inspect || process . env [ "inspect-brk" ] || process . env . i ,
27
27
host : process . env . TYPESCRIPT_HOST || process . env . host || "node" ,
28
28
browser : process . env . browser || process . env . b || ( os . platform ( ) === "win32" ? "edge" : "chrome" ) ,
29
- timeout : process . env . timeout || 40000 ,
29
+ timeout : + ( process . env . timeout ?? 0 ) || 40000 ,
30
30
tests : process . env . test || process . env . tests || process . env . t ,
31
31
runners : process . env . runners || process . env . runner || process . env . ru ,
32
32
light : process . env . light === undefined || process . env . light !== "false" ,
33
33
reporter : process . env . reporter || process . env . r ,
34
34
fix : process . env . fix || process . env . f ,
35
- workers : process . env . workerCount || ( ( os . cpus ( ) . length - ( ci ? 0 : 1 ) ) || 1 ) ,
35
+ workers : + ( process . env . workerCount ?? 0 ) || ( ( os . cpus ( ) . length - ( ci ? 0 : 1 ) ) || 1 ) ,
36
36
failed : false ,
37
37
keepFailed : false ,
38
38
lkg : true ,
@@ -73,11 +73,11 @@ export default options;
73
73
* @property {string | boolean } break
74
74
* @property {string | boolean } inspect
75
75
* @property {string } runners
76
- * @property {string| number } workers
76
+ * @property {number } workers
77
77
* @property {string } host
78
78
* @property {string } reporter
79
79
* @property {string } stackTraceLimit
80
- * @property {string| number } timeout
80
+ * @property {number } timeout
81
81
* @property {boolean } failed
82
82
* @property {boolean } keepFailed
83
83
* @property {boolean } ci
0 commit comments